SRAM Patent Shows Compact Motor x Battery Unit
I'll play along. This patent and other activities like it are precisely WHY all of the components and bikes you see coming out are so expensive. Nobody wants to get left behind in the dark ages, so everybody is staffing and funding projects for e-development and the burden of that R+D cost falls on the whole business. E-bikes are costing all of us money, whether we try to opt out or not. It's inescapable because even small builders who aren't involved rely on giant component makers who ARE involved. It feels like a bullet train headed towards the industry having an identity crisis and wreaking havoc as some companies pivot towards powered personal mobility and recreation over time and others cling to bicycles.
